Nevada Cuts Medicaid Fee-For-Service Rate By 6%; Expects Annual Savings Of $53 Million
On August 15, 2020, the Nevada Medicaid program implemented a 6% rate cut to fee-for-service (FFS) rates. The Medicaid rate reduction is expected to save the state about $53 million over the coming fiscal year. The rate cut was directed […]
